What companies run services between Haverhill, England and Bognor Regis, England?

There is no direct connection from Haverhill to Bognor Regis. However, you can take the line 13 bus to Hospital Bus Station, walk to Hospital Outpatients, take the bus to Royal Papworth Hospital, walk to Cambridge South, take the train to Gatwick Airport, take the train to Barnham, then take the train to Bognor Regis.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bus Station to Bognor Regis via Drummer St Bus Station, Cambridge Parkside - Stop 18, Gatwick Airport South Terminal, Gatwick South Terminal, Railway Station, and Horsham in around 8h 3m.
